Service interruption via unreleased chunked-request connections
Published Oct 6, 2022 · Updated Aug 3, 2024
Resource leak in lighttpd 1.4.56 through 1.4.66 allows remote attackers to exhaust connection slots via aborted chunked requests. In gw_backend.c, gw_handle_subrequest returns HANDLER_WAIT_FOR_EVENT instead of propagating the RDHUP read result when a nonstreamed HTTP/1.1 chunked body ends early, leaving the socket stuck in CLOSE_WAIT. A gateway backend such as mod_fastcgi must be used without request-body streaming, and repeated anomalous TCP sessions interrupt service after the connection limit is reached.
